Overview

Working as a housing construction worker in Breda involves various tasks related to building and renovating residential properties. This role is ideal for EU migrant workers from countries like Romania, Poland, and Hungary who seek stable employment in the Netherlands. If you enjoy hands-on work and have a passion for construction, this could be the perfect opportunity for you.

What to Expect

As a housing construction worker, you can expect to work in a dynamic environment, often on multiple sites. Typical working hours are from 7:00 AM to 4:00 PM, Monday to Friday, though overtime may be required. The job is physically demanding, involving lifting, standing, and working outdoors, so a good level of fitness is essential.

Salary & Benefits

In 2026, the minimum wage in the Netherlands is set at €14.71/hour for workers aged 21 and over. Depending on your experience and the complexity of your tasks, salaries can range from €15 to €25 per hour. Additional benefits may include health insurance, paid holidays, and contributions to pension plans.

Most employers prefer candidates with some experience in construction. Having a vocational training certificate can be beneficial.

While speaking Dutch is helpful, many employers also accept English speakers. Basic communication skills in either language are usually sufficient.

Typical working hours are from 7:00 AM to 4:00 PM, Monday to Friday. Overtime may be needed depending on project deadlines.

Health insurance is mandatory. You can choose from various providers and must register within four months of your arrival.

You can apply for a BSN at your local municipality office after registering your address in the Netherlands.

Yes, with experience and additional training, you can advance to supervisory positions or specialize in areas like project management.
